T20 World Cup 2024: Team India is undefeated in the T20 World Cup 2024 so far. Under the captaincy of Rohit Sharma, this team performed brilliantly and first did wonders in the group stage and then won the first match in the Super 8. After defeating Afghanistan by 47 runs, now Team India’s next target is Bangladesh and Australia, by defeating both these teams, Rohit’s army will confirm the ticket to the semi-finals. So far, 5 players have been heroes for Team India, who have shown amazing game this season and took the team to the Super 8. This includes 2 batsmen and three bowlers.

Team India’s 5 heroes in T20 World Cup 2024 Rishabh Pant- Has scored 116 runs in 4 matches at a strike rate of 131. Pant played a brilliant innings of 42 runs off 31 balls against Pakistan. This innings proved to be a lifesaver for Team India. Suryakumar Yadav- This player has so far scored 112 runs in 4 matches at a strike rate of 125. Surya has hit back to back fifties against America and Afghanistan. Arshdeep Singh- India’s top wicket taker. He has taken 10 wickets in 4 matches so far. Arshdeep Singh took 2 wickets against Ireland, 1 against Pakistan, 1 against America and 3 against Afghanistan. Jasprit Bumrah- This legend has taken 8 wickets so far in 4 matches. Bumrah took 2 wickets for just 6 runs against Ireland in the first match. Then he took 3 wickets for 14 runs against Pakistan. It was Bumrah who won this match for Team India. He did not take a single wicket against America, but took 3 wickets for 7 runs against Afghanistan. Hardik Pandya- Pandya has proved to be the X factor for Team India. Even though his IPL 2024 did not go well, Pandya is doing wonders in the blue jersey. So far in 4 matches, Hardik has dismissed 7 batsmen and has also scored 39 runs in 2 innings. Team India’s journey in T20 World Cup 2024

First match- Defeated Ireland by 8 wickets. Second match- Defeated Pakistan by 6 runs. Third match- Defeated America by 7 wickets. Fourth match- Match did not take place due to rain. Fifth match- Defeated Afghanistan by 47 runs.
